What is simPRO and Why Does Field Service Need It?
At its core, simPRO is an end-to-end field service management software solution engineered for businesses in the electrical, plumbing, HVAC, security, fire protection, and other specialized trade industries. It’s designed to replace fragmented systems, manual spreadsheets, and whiteboard schedules with a unified, digital platform that covers every aspect of a job's lifecycle—from initial customer inquiry to final invoice and ongoing service.
Traditional field service operations are often plagued by inefficiencies: misplaced job sheets, inaccurate quotes, missed appointments, stockouts, and delayed invoicing. These pain points directly impact profitability, technician productivity, and customer satisfaction. simPRO addresses these challenges head-on by providing a centralized system that offers real-time visibility, automation, and control over critical business functions. It’s built to empower businesses to work smarter, not just harder, by bringing coherence and predictability to inherently dynamic work environments.

Master Your Workflow: Scheduling, Dispatch, and Job Management
The ability to efficiently schedule technicians, dispatch them to jobs, and manage the entire lifecycle of a project is paramount for any field service business. simPRO excels here, offering tools that transform chaotic whiteboards into dynamic, real-time dashboards.
With simPRO, you gain a powerful drag-and-drop scheduling interface that provides an immediate overview of your entire workforce. You can easily see who is available, who is on a job, and who is traveling, enabling you to assign tasks with optimal efficiency. This isn't just about filling time slots; it's about intelligent allocation based on technician skills, proximity to the job site, and urgency. For instance, if an emergency call comes in, the dispatcher can quickly identify the closest, qualified technician and re-route them, minimizing response times and improving customer satisfaction.
Job management within simPRO extends far beyond simple scheduling. From the moment a service request is logged, it becomes a trackable project. You can attach customer details, site notes, necessary equipment, and specific instructions, ensuring your technicians arrive prepared. Mobile access for technicians is a game-changer; they can view their daily schedule, access job details, update job status in real-time, capture customer signatures, and even process payments on-site. This eliminates the need for paper forms, reduces data entry errors, and ensures that the office always has an up-to-the-minute understanding of field operations. Imagine a scenario where a technician completes a complex HVAC repair. They can immediately update the job status, detail the work performed, list parts used, and even take photos of the completed work, all from their tablet or smartphone. This real-time synchronization means the office can then promptly initiate the invoicing process, drastically cutting down on administrative lag and improving cash flow.
Financial Precision: Quoting, Estimating, and Invoicing
Accuracy and speed in financial processes are crucial for profitability. simPRO provides robust tools to ensure your quotes are precise, your estimates are realistic, and your invoicing is timely and professional.
The quoting and estimating module allows you to build detailed, professional proposals quickly. You can leverage pre-built material catalogs, labor rates, and service item libraries to ensure consistency and prevent under-quoting. For complex projects, simPRO supports variant management, enabling you to offer different options or configurations to your clients with ease. This means less time spent manually calculating costs and more time focusing on client relationships. For example, an electrical contractor bidding on a new commercial installation can use simPRO to quickly pull together a bill of materials, calculate labor hours based on estimated task durations, and generate a comprehensive quote that includes profit margins and contingencies, all while ensuring compliance with industry pricing standards.
Once a job is complete, simPRO automates the invoicing process. Based on the job data logged by the technician (parts used, labor hours, completed tasks), the system can generate accurate invoices that reflect the agreed-upon terms. This automation significantly reduces administrative burden and eliminates common billing errors. Furthermore, simPRO often integrates with popular accounting software (like Xero, QuickBooks, Sage, etc.), ensuring seamless data flow between your field operations and financial records. This integration means that once an invoice is approved in simPRO, it can be pushed directly to your accounting system, eliminating double data entry and ensuring your books are always up-to-date. The result is better cash flow, a more professional client experience, and significantly less time spent on back-office reconciliation.

Inventory and Procurement: Never Miss a Part
Effective inventory management is critical for profitability in field service. Stockouts lead to delayed jobs and frustrated customers, while excess stock ties up capital. simPRO's advanced inventory and procurement features bring precision to this often-overlooked area.
simPRO offers comprehensive inventory management that supports multiple warehouses, truck stock, and consignment inventory. You can track every item—from small consumables to high-value equipment—with detailed information including cost, supplier, and reorder points. The system allows you to set minimum and maximum stock levels, triggering automated alerts or purchase orders when inventory falls below a specified threshold. This proactive approach ensures you always have the necessary parts on hand without overstocking. Consider a plumbing business: they can track fittings, pipes, and fixtures across their main warehouse and each service vehicle. When a specific type of valve runs low in a technician's truck, the system can automatically flag it for replenishment or generate a purchase order from a preferred supplier.
Procurement management is seamlessly integrated. You can manage supplier relationships, track purchase orders, and reconcile invoices, ensuring you always get the best prices and maintain good vendor relations. With the ability to link parts directly to jobs, simPRO provides a clear audit trail of what was used, by whom, and for which customer, significantly improving cost accounting and reducing waste. Furthermore, you can create pricing tiers and manage price lists from various suppliers, ensuring that when you quote for a job, you’re using the most current and cost-effective pricing data. This level of detail in inventory and procurement minimizes job delays caused by missing parts, optimizes capital tied up in stock, and ultimately improves the profitability of every service call and project.

Implementing simPRO: What to Expect
Adopting new software, especially one as comprehensive as simPRO, requires a thoughtful implementation strategy. Here’s what field service businesses can expect and how to ensure a smooth transition:
- Discovery and Planning: The process typically begins with a thorough needs assessment to understand your business's specific workflows, pain points, and desired outcomes. This helps tailor the simPRO setup to your unique requirements.
- Data Migration: A critical step involves migrating existing customer data, inventory lists, service histories, and other relevant information into simPRO. While challenging, simPRO's support teams often assist in this process. Clean and accurate data is paramount for a successful launch.
- Configuration and Customization: simPRO is highly configurable. This stage involves setting up user roles, permissions, job types, pricing structures, custom forms, and integrating with your existing accounting software.
- Training: Comprehensive training for both office staff (dispatchers, administrators, managers) and field technicians is essential. simPRO provides various training resources, including online tutorials, webinars, and often dedicated onboarding specialists. User adoption hinges on adequate training.
- Go-Live and Post-Implementation Support: After the initial setup, your business goes live with simPRO. Ongoing support from simPRO's team is available to address any issues, answer questions, and help optimize usage.
- Continuous Improvement: Software implementation isn't a one-time event. Businesses should continuously review their usage, explore new features, and refine workflows within simPRO to maximize its value.
Successful implementation relies on strong internal leadership, clear communication, and a commitment from all team members to embrace the new system. It's an investment that pays off significantly when executed correctly.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about simPRO
Q: What industries does simPRO serve?
A: simPRO primarily serves a wide range of traditional trade and field service industries, including electrical, plumbing, HVAC, fire protection, security, data cabling, refrigeration, and more. It's designed for businesses that dispatch technicians to job sites.
Q: Is simPRO cloud-based?
A: Yes, simPRO is a cloud-based software solution. This means it can be accessed from any device with an internet connection, offering flexibility for both office staff and field technicians.
Q: How does simPRO handle mobile access for technicians?
A: simPRO offers dedicated mobile apps for technicians (e.g., simPRO Connect). These apps allow field staff to view their schedules, access job details, complete forms, capture photos, track time, order parts, and even process payments directly from their smartphone or tablet, both online and offline.
Q: What kind of support does simPRO offer?
A: simPRO typically offers a range of support options, including online help resources, knowledge bases, training webinars, and customer support teams available via phone or email. Specific support packages may vary.
Q: Is simPRO suitable for small businesses?
A: While simPRO is powerful and comprehensive, making it ideal for growing SMBs and mid-sized enterprises, it can also be a significant asset for smaller businesses with a few technicians looking to professionalize and scale their operations efficiently.
